Over 1.90 Thousand Students have Applied for JEE Advanced 2025
The country’s most prestigious and toughest engineering entrance exam JEE-Advanced will be held this year on 18th May in two shifts from 9 am to 12 pm and 2.30 pm to 5.30 pm.
The application process for this exam being organized by IIT Kanpur has concluded on 2 May. About 1.90 lakh students have applied for the examination.
Career Counseling Expert of ALLEN Career Institute said that every year, out of lakhs of aspirants of JEE-Main examination, top 2.50 lakh students are qualified for JEE-Advanced exam.
Among these qualified students, there are thousands of students who do not appear in the exam despite being eligible.
If we look at the situation of the last 6 years, there are about 5 lakh students who did not appear in the exam despite being eligible for JEE-Advanced exam.
In the year 2019, out of 2.50 lakh, 1,61,319 students in 2020 150858, 141699 in 2021, 155532 in 2022, 180372 in 2023, 180200 in 2024 appeared in the JEE Advanced exam.
In such a situation, in the last six years only, more than 5 lakh students did not appear in the exam even after qualifying for Advanced on the basis of JEE-Main.
